概括

研究人员正在开发用于I型光动力学治疗 (PDT) 的新型硫或替代的尼罗河蓝基光敏剂. 这些药物产生超氧化基,为精确的癌症免疫疗法提供了有前途的策略,特别是在缺氧瘤中.
